For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public schools serving 343 students in Bates Technical College School District.
Public Schools in Bates Technical College School District have a diversity score of 0.52, which is less than the Washington public school average of 0.69.
Minority enrollment is 33% of the student body (majority Black), which is less than the Washington public school average of 53% (majority Hispanic).

Frequently Asked Questions
How many schools belong to Bates Technical College School District?
Bates Technical College School District manages 2 public schools serving 343 students.
What is the racial composition of students in Bates Technical College School District?
67% of Bates Technical College School District students are White, 13% of students are Black, 7% of students are Hispanic, 7% of students are Two or more races, 2% of students are American Indian, 2% of students are Asian, and 2% of students are Hawaiian.
